The Original Pancake House is located at the Jennifer Rd -facing entrance to the Annapolis Mall, between Cheesecake Factory & California Pizza Kitchen. All seating is inside, theres no outdoor patio seating (6/25) although you can enter through the patio door.

It has a clean although basic diner decor & vibe. Booth seating was comfortable without those worn in butt divots from previous customers. The table height was good for short & tall, no singing down so your armpits are table level. They also have table seating for those that prefer it.

Weekday lunch was not busy- we were seated upon entry and waitress was table side in a couple minutes as we read the large, 2 sided menu.

Lots to choose from under several categories, I saw something delicious in each area … ahhh choices! Difficult decision- chicken & waffle? Eggs Benedict? Scrumptious waffles or pancakes? Lunch sandwiches? (Check their menu out beforehand if deciding is hard!)

We ended up with strawberry crepe and Monte Cristo. Both were very generous and tasty, although a slight improvement would make them superb.

Monte Cristo had 2 types of meat – thick cuts of ham and turkey. What needed improvement was assembly – it appeared the meat and french toast slices were cooked separately then assembled with the cheese and grilled to melt the cheese. Preference and AFAIK traditional technique is to assemble, soak in egg mixture then fry it. Also it came with some type of syrup, not traditional raspberry preserves. But hey! Its a restaurant chain so the deviation was disappointing but not totally surprising. Good flavors, ample portion.

Request the hash browns instead of home fries…because they weren’t what we wanted.

The side of “home fries” weren’t, they were just deep fried unseasoned potato cubes. Unfortunately that is becoming so common because it takes less effort, training and time. I truly cherish those remaining restaurants that make true home fries!

The hash brown wasn’t very tasty and would not order again. Hard to cut $ chewy- disappointing.

The 2 strawberry crepes were very tasty, the crepe thinnish and tender covered with a lot of fresh strawberries and accompanied by a little pitcher of strawberry syrup. It was filled with “strawberry cream cheese”, which was the only drawback because it was runny and sugary. The runny-ness meant it oozed out when cutting into the 2 crepes and it didn’t hold the strawberry syrup. Still tasty.
